iPhone模拟器写入套接字很好 - 但不是iPhone

时间:2012-08-15 18:49:18

标签: iphone objective-c cocoa-touch ios-simulator

尽管工作较早,我的套接字聊天应用程序现在拒绝写入iPhone上的套接字! 它在模拟器上工作正常,并再次用于在我的手机上正常运行。我真的不知道从哪里开始解决这个问题 - 只是看起来很奇怪。我的服务器没有检测到任何试图连接的东西。 有关如何开始排除故障的任何想法? 谢谢你。

2 个答案:

答案 0 :(得分:1)

我确实遇到了一个问题,即在iPhone上使用套接字无法打开手机网络,除非先打开其它东西。我必须首先对通用网站运行http调用,然后套接字将正常通信。在打开套接字之前,尝试将调用(​​如sendSynchronousRequest)发送到通用网站(如www.apple.com),并查看它是否适用于该情况。

答案 1 :(得分:0)

我需要停止浪费所有好人的时间。

长话,我的朋友更新到iOS 5.1。现在3G网络在iOS 5.1上读取4G。所以我关闭了我的(5.0)wifi,看看我的小区网络是否是“4G”(当然,它不是)。

但是,关闭wifi我的应用程序无法再加入我本地托管的服务器......

我抓住了查尔斯,它看起来很方便,所以非常感谢你。此外欧文关于蜂窝网络的评论最初让我考虑检查我的wifi,因为我的应用程序甚至不应该使用蜂窝网络。但我会记住你对未来所说的话。

谢谢大家!